The newest wide historical causes which formed these conclusion had been competition prejudice, war hysteria and a deep failing away from political management

While it began with February 1942, You military-intelligence many times cautioned Alaska shelter commanders you to Japanese hostility into the Aleutian Countries is imminent

The promulgation of Government Acquisition 9066 was not justified by the military requirement, plus the behavior hence used from it?detention, finish detention and you may finish different?just weren’t inspired because of the research of army standards. Prevalent lack of knowledge regarding Japanese People in america lead to a policy invented during the rush and you may done for the a sense out of fear and fury within Japan. A good grave injustice was completed to American citizens and you may resident aliens out-of Japanese ancestry just who, without individual review otherwise people probative research against them, were omitted, eliminated and you can detained because of the United states throughout the The second world war.

When you look at the memoirs or other statements adopting the conflict, many of those involved in the exemption, treatment and you may detention enacted judgment on the people events. If you are assuming relating to enough time that evacuation was a legitimate take action of one’s conflict powers, Henry L. Stimson acknowledged one to “in order to faithful people so it pushed evacuation are an individual injustice.” Within his grupy singli uprawiajД…cych turystykД™ pieszД… autobiography, Francis Biddle reiterated their opinions at that time: “the program is actually sick-told, too many and you may needlessly vicious.” Justice William O. Douglas, just who registered the majority advice in the Korematsu which kept the newest evacuation constitutionally permissible, learned that the brand new evacuation instance are previously to my conscience. Milton Eisenhower demonstrated the fresh evacuation for the moving camps as the “an enthusiastic inhuman error.” Captain Fairness Earl Warren, who’d urged evacuation since the Lawyer General off Ca, stated, “We have due to the fact significantly regretted brand new reduction acquisition and my very own testimony advocating it, since it was not in line with our American concept of liberty while the liberties out-of customers.” Fairness Tom C. Clark, have been liaison between the Justice Service and also the West Safeguards Order, finished, “Appearing straight back involved today [the new evacuation] was, without a doubt, a mistake.”

When you look at the battle to possess naval supremacy from the Pacific in the Industry War II, the new Aleutian Isles have been strategically worthwhile so you’re able to the All of us and you may The japanese. Within the Summer 1942, japan attacked and you will stored both westernmost Aleutians, Kiska and Attu. This type of isles stayed when you look at the Japanese hands up to July and you will August 1943. In Japanese unpleasant into the erican armed forces commanders for the Alaska ordered the fresh new evacuation of the Aleuts from of numerous countries so you’re able to places regarding relative safety. The federal government placed this new evacuees when you look at the camps when you look at the the southern area of Alaska in which they stayed from inside the deplorable requirements up until getting allowed to return to its isles in 1944 and you will 1945.

The fresh new civilian bodies had been involved with seeing the fresh new armed forces and you can brand new Aleuts when the Japanese assaulted

The brand new military had anticipated a potential Japanese attack for some time just before June 1942. Issue out of just what ought to be done to provide security having the Aleuts put mainly towards the civilians exactly who stated on the Secretary of the Interior: any office from Indian Facts, brand new Seafood and Animals Solution as well as the territorial governor. They were not able to agree upon a thing to do?evacuation and you will relocation to get rid of the risks out of conflict, or making the latest Aleuts to their countries on to the floor that subsistence towards isles manage disturb Aleut lives below relocation.

Up until now the fresh army hurriedly strolled inside the and you will commenced evacuation in the course of a fast developing military problem. Into the erican base at Dutch Harbor on Aleutians; included in the effect an excellent U.S. motorboat exhausted most of the area away from Atka, consuming brand new Aleut community to get rid of their have fun with by Japanese soldiers, and you may Navy airplanes acquired all of those other islanders good few days afterwards.
